Geneva Trading is seeking a Mid-Level System Engineer to join our Core Infrastructure team in Chicago. This is a high-impact role where you will manage the intersection of elite hardware, Linux optimization, and low-latency networking. You will be responsible for ensuring our global trading platform remains performant, resilient, and highly automated.

Key Responsibilities
  • Linux Infrastructure: Provision, configure, and maintain high-performance Red Hat/CentOS/Ubuntu environments.
  • Automation & Orchestration: Build and maintain Infrastructure as Code (IaC) pipelines using Ansible, Terraform, or SaltStack.
  • System Tuning: Fine-tune BIOS, kernel settings, and NICs (Solarflare/Mellanox) to squeeze every microsecond out of the stack.
  • Network Integration: Collaborate with the Network Engineering team to manage high-bandwidth, low-latency trading paths.
  • Monitoring: Proactively monitor system health and latency metrics using Prometheus, Grafana, or Telegraf.
  • Hardware Lifecycle: Manage the deployment and troubleshooting of enterprise-grade bare-metal servers (Dell, HP, Supermicro).
Soft Skills & Communication
  • Crisis Composure: Ability to remain calm and focused during high-volatility market events or system outages.
  • Trader Interaction: Translate complex technical issues into concise updates for non-technical stakeholders (Traders and Quants) in real-time.
  • Collaboration: A proactive communicator who documents "post-mortems" and shares knowledge across the engineering team to prevent recurring issues.
Required Skills & Qualifications
  • Advanced Linux: Deep knowledge of the Linux kernel, system internals, and performance profiling tools.
  • Scripting: Strong proficiency in Python or Bash for building tools and automating workflows.
  • Server Architecture: Experience with modern server hardware, including CPU pinning, NUMA, and PCIe optimization.
Preferred Qualifications 
  • Certifications: CCNA (Cisco Certified Network Associate) or equivalent networking knowledge.
  • HFT Experience: Previous experience in a high-frequency trading or high-growth fintech environment.
  • Low-Latency Tech: Exposure to kernel bypass (Onload), PTP (Precision Time Protocol), or FPGA integration.

What you need to know about the Los Angeles Tech Scene

Los Angeles is a global leader in entertainment, so it’s no surprise that many of the biggest players in streaming, digital media and game development call the city home. But the city boasts plenty of non-entertainment innovation as well, with tech companies spanning verticals like AI, fintech, e-commerce and biotech. With major universities like Caltech, UCLA, USC and the nearby UC Irvine, the city has a steady supply of top-flight tech and engineering talent — not counting the graduates flocking to Los Angeles from across the world to enjoy its beaches, culture and year-round temperate climate.

Key Facts About Los Angeles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 375,800; 5.5%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Snap, Netflix, SpaceX, Disney, Google
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, adtech, media, software, game development
  • Funding Landscape: $11.6 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Strong Ventures, Fifth Wall, Upfront Ventures, Mucker Capital, Kittyhawk Ventures
  • Research Centers and Universities: California Institute of Technology, UCLA, University of Southern California, UC Irvine, Pepperdine, California Institute for Immunology and Immunotherapy, Center for Quantum Science and Engineering
